EnanAug 23, 2010
At heart of such a familiar story are characters that shine above their own archetypal conception. The progression of the narrative is fluid enough, but the performances ensure the films distinction. The characters would not be believable, orAt heart of such a familiar story are characters that shine above their own archetypal conception. The progression of the narrative is fluid enough, but the performances ensure the films distinction. The characters would not be believable, or nearly as compelling, were it not for their unwitting dependence on one another. The family is mutually deceiving, but each with the best of intentions. Road trip films are nearly classified as there own genre with such a distinctive structure and pay off. Comedian, Mitch Hedberg said, Im sick of following my dreams. I am just going to ask where they are going and meet up with them later. In Little Miss Sunshine, dreams both guide and antagonize the six people trapped in the yellow VW bus.

A lack of control haunts the actions of the family. In one of the more focused scenes in the film, the son Dwaye, played aptly by Paul Dano, acknowledges his own limitations with poignant vocalization. Dwayne craves autonomy more than any other in the film and is grounded by a new found genetic disadvantage. In attempting to blame his family, from afar, it only provokes his sister closer. She is unaffected by his sentiments because his true nature contrasts the outburst in her mind. It is her intimate knowledge of Dwayne that enables the film to move on.

In this sense, the movie can be viewed as an interpersonal puzzle. Alone, each character is indistinguishable of something whole. It is only when pushing on together that they get anywhere. The goals of each individual become dwarfed by the sense of unity birthed from their 800 mile adventure. Significantly, it is young Olives naive hope to be Little Miss Sunshine that creates a consciously shared and cherished moment between all characters, dead and alive. Olives determination destroys her fathers notion of winners and losers. Surrounded by people in denial about themselves, Olive embraces the contradictions, consequently providing a metaphoric mirror for the rest.

The film celebrates failure. Within the winning film, are desperate losers. Steve Carells, Uncle Frank, discusses the necessity of suffering. Being introduced to him after a failed suicide attempt, Franks words seem genuine despite their irony. The diverse talent of Carell is most acutely witnessed as he reacquaints himself with the family at the dinner table. The intrusion of Frank into his sisters family plays as a blessing in a family needing of fresh, albeit fatalistic, perspective.

Little Miss Sunshine depicts family as an undefinable ideal. The movie grows much the way a family does; not often in expected directions, but forever adapting to inevitable change. It isnt until the family sees the path they have taken, before they realize they have a home to return.

The Hoovers have dreams. Dad Richard imagines himself becoming the next Tony Robbins. Mom Sheryl dreams of a big happy family. Grandpa wants to go out in a blaze of glory. Uncle Frank longs to be recognized as the nation's pre-eminent ProustThe Hoovers have dreams. Dad Richard imagines himself becoming the next Tony Robbins. Mom Sheryl dreams of a big happy family. Grandpa wants to go out in a blaze of glory. Uncle Frank longs to be recognized as the nation's pre-eminent Proust scholar. Brother Dwayne wants to be a fighter pilot. And then there's Olive. The pudgy, bespectacled 7-year-old wants to be Miss America. Put all of these dreams in an old VW van and send them to Southern California for a beauty pageant, and you get Little Miss Sunshine. This is the first feature-length project for the husband and wife directorial duo of Jonathan Dayton and Valerie Faris, both highly respected for their work in the music video world. Perhaps nicknamed the "Little Movie That Could," Little Miss Sunshine took five years to make and, thanks to its warm reception at 2006's Sundance Film Festival, is finally seeing a U.S. release—albeit in limited theaters. As its Sundance pedigree might suggest, Little Miss Sunshine has an eccentric veneer, but don't let that fool you. The script is far more conventional than its indie pop soundtrack (DeVotchKa and Sufjan Stevens provide the highlights) would have you believe, right down to unfortunate blips on the narrative radar involving porn magazines and state troopers that could have come straight from Super Troopers and a moment of sibling bonding that's all but gift wrapped. This said, there is a zany ethos to Little Miss Sunshine that, despite its most clichéd moments, stokes a lovely poignancy in this look at family life and the capacity for hope in the face of absurdity and calamity. Much of the absurdity is provided by the Little Miss Sunshine contest—the attempt to get there and the pageant itself. The garish makeup and skimpy dresses on the pre-pubescent contestants is all the more jarring after spending much of the movie with the gawky Olive. Indeed, her presence at the pageant and her cringe-inducing "talent" are a sort of defacto exposé on the darkness that lies just beneath the sparkly sequins. Each of the family members is, in one way or another, grappling with darkness in their own lives. Indeed, the script does a commendable job of presenting distinct characters—each person a universe of motivations and morals unto themselves—instead of presenting them as one griping and moaning familial mass. As such, different viewers are likely to resonate with different characters. And yet, the bond forged by their proximity to each other—by the fact they're family—is undeniable. I don't think it's a coincidence that the broken down VW van eventually requires a group effort to get in gear. The cast is universally strong. Toni Collette doesn't seem to be physically capable of turning in a poor performance, as I have yet to see her do so since she burst onto the scene in 1994's critically acclaimed Muriel's Wedding. As a suicidal academic, Steve Carell proves his acting mettle extends far beyond his comedic turns in TV's "The Office" and last year's blockbuster The 40-Year-Old Virgin. Greg Kinnear, as Richard, uses his innate likeability to make even the most annoying of characters sympathetic. Thankfully, Richard's desperate need to be a winner is road kill on this trip. As is Grandpa. Alan Arkin's a dirty old man with a heart of gold (or at least silver). Expand

FilipeNetoJun 3, 2020
It is rare to find a comedy as well done and interesting as this one. Generally, horror and comedy are the poor relatives of cinema, as they are usually low-cost productions of questionable quality. In this case, the film breathes quality.It is rare to find a comedy as well done and interesting as this one. Generally, horror and comedy are the poor relatives of cinema, as they are usually low-cost productions of questionable quality. In this case, the film breathes quality. The script is extremely simple and based on an interstate trip that a very crazy family has to make so that Olive, the youngest of the clan, can participate in a child beauty contest that she loves.

Comedy mostly depends on the unusual situations that the characters go through on their journey, which looks like an odyssey. And everything happens here, from problems with the van to a death. The movie may not even make us laugh out loud and it certainly won't, most of the time... but it will make us laugh. As important as the good construction of the comic scenes is the way the characters were thought and developed. And here the script was great: the family man is a motivational therapist who is terrible at what he does; the mother is honest, sincere, dedicated, but she is completely lost and desperate. Then there is the gay uncle who is a Proust fanatic and attempted suicide after being abandoned by his boyfriend, the older brother who is a enraged teen who hates everything and everyone, the brazen and perverse grandfather that no nursing home accepts and finally the sweet and gentle Olive. Oh, and we still have the yellow and white VW Type 2 van, which causes so many problems throughout the trip that it almost ends up becoming an addition to the cast.

The actors were excellent and everyone put in a lot of effort. From the cast, where I immediately notice notable names, I would particularly highlight the excellent work of Steve Carell, Greg Kinnear, Paul Dano, Toni Collette and Alan Arkin. Abigail Breslin, for me, is on another level. The film is truly hers. She is the protagonist, and she has done such a good job for a child actress that it is difficult to imagine that she will not have an excellent career in cinema if she continues to strive. Something that deserves some attention in this film are the dialogues and the lines. Despite the regular use of heavy words, the dialogues have real pearls, worthy of quote.

The film won two Oscars (Best Original Screenplay and Best Supporting Actor, for Alan Arkin), but was still nominated in the categories of Best Film and Best Supporting Actress (for Abigail Breslin, although she is the main actress in this film, I think ). It is a film that, in addition to everything I have mentioned, has very regular sets and costumes and also a decent cinematography, despite not being, notoriously, a film that draws attention by the production values.
